Index of /softdatadir/filedir/07/76
Name
Last modified
Size
Description
Parent Directory
-
0776a71078d495a1eb06..>
2023-06-02 09:49
393K
07767de5ee8c8cf77b86..>
2023-04-15 21:12
9.9K